About N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ine
N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ine (PubChem CID 171344595) has the molecular formula C17H14N6O2S
and a molecular weight of 366.41 g/mol. Its IUPAC name is N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ine.

What is the SMILES notation for N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ine?
The canonical SMILES for N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ine is CS(=O)(=O)c1ccc(Nc2nc3nccc(-c4cccnc4)n3n2)cc1.
What is the InChIKey of N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ine?
The InChIKey is ZYGIIHXGMZTEFK-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H14N6O2S/c1-26(24,25)14-6-4-13(5-7-14)20-16-21-17-19-10-8-15(23(17)22-16)12-3-2-9-18-11-12/h2-11H,1H3,(H,20,22).
What are the key properties of N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ine?
N-(4-methylsulfonylphenyl)-7-pyridin-3-yl-[1,2,4]triazolo[1,5-a]pyrimidin-2-amine has a molecular weight of 366.41 g/mol, XLogP of 2.33, 4 rotatable bonds, 1 hydrogen bond donors, and 8 hydrogen bond acceptors.
